The journey from the market town of Pickering to the historic city of York is a short trip of approximately 30 miles. By bus, you can take the Coastliner service which runs directly between the two. Driving involves taking the A170 and then the A64. This route takes you through the beautiful North Yorkshire countryside. Expect a travel time of approximately 1 hour by bus or 45 minutes by car.
